I'm experiencing a very odd problem where, when I turn on shadows, animesh characters begin to freeze. The effect ranges from behaving normally to moving only a frame here or there, while others simply stop moving altogether unless I position myself nearly face-to-face with them. This can happen with one or multiple characters within view, and there seems to be no pattern other than shadows being enabled. Turning shadows off restores normal behavior at all distances.
I'm currently using the most recent Second Life Viewer and the latest Firestorm release. The problem occurs on both. Nvidia driver 581.15 (current as of this post).

Hi, thanks for the reply. Here are a few Gyazo clips of the problem in action. Also of note, and not sure it's connected, but this takes place on a full region we recently rented and connected to our pre-existing homestead. If I or my partner cross the region border and return to the full region, we lose the ability to edit any objects belonging to others which we have edit rights for.
(EDIT): When placing animesh on our connected homestead, the issue does not exist. Perhaps it's a region bug? The issue is happening on an RC region, and our connected homestead is running Second Life Server 2025-07-25.16512260888.
